Lace up your boots and sample eighty-five of the finest trails the Lone Star State has to offer. From the rugged Guadalupe Mountains in the west and the deep canyons of the Red River in the Panhandle to the lakes on the eastern landscape, the Texas backcountry is as spacious and diverse as the Lone Star State itself. This guide contains unforgettable hikes that suit all abilities and interests.

About the Author
Laurence Parent is a freelance photographer and writer specializing in landscape, travel, and nature subjects. He has published thirty-six books, including Hiking Big Bend National Park and six other FalconGuides.
